Custom limo and black car software runs $60,000 to $400,000, and the number is driven by how many negotiated corporate rate cards you carry, not by how many vehicles you run. A fleet of 60 cars on one published rate card is a modest build. A fleet of 25 cars serving 22 corporate accounts, each with its own minimums, airport flats, wait time grace, gratuity and administrative fee rules, needs pricing modelled as a versioned, effective dated rule engine with a replay test suite, and that single subsystem is often a quarter of the first release budget.
The bands a limo and black car build falls into
Two honest bands, plus one narrow build worth naming.
The first release band is $60,000 to $130,000 over 12 to 16 weeks. That covers the rate engine as versioned, effective dated rules with per account overrides; the dispatch board that understands chauffeur qualifications, airport permit coverage, hours worked, vehicle attributes and client preferences; flight tracking wired properly so a tail number moving shifts the run and notifies the client; a chauffeur application; and one integration. That is the release a dispatcher can actually run a morning on.
The full platform band is $150,000 to $400,000 phased across 6 to 12 months. That adds affiliate settlement with invoice reconciliation, corporate billing with account hierarchies and consolidated invoicing, the client portal your travel managers log into, credential and certificate tracking, and the voice booking agent for after hours.
Below the first band there is one useful narrow build: the rate engine on its own, exposed as a single quoting service that your phone team, web booker and portal all call, at $28,000 to $50,000 over six to nine weeks. It stops quote drift between reservationists, which is the leak your corporate travel managers notice before you do, and it is the prerequisite for everything else worth building.
What drives a limo build up
Rate card count and shape is the step change, for the reason above. The specific words that add cost are the ones with an exception in them: a minimum that applies unless the run is an airport flat, a wait time grace that differs by vehicle class, a holiday multiplier that does not stack with a negotiated discount. Each of those is a rule with a date range, and each needs a test.
Multi city operations are the second driver, because airport permit regimes differ by market and dispatch has to know which chauffeurs and vehicles are permitted where. Add New York for hire vehicle operations under the Taxi and Limousine Commission, or any vehicle carrying more than 15 passengers with the federal motor carrier requirements that follow, and compliance becomes a designed subsystem rather than a field.
Affiliate integration and settlement is the third. Moving a reservation through a network like GNET is straightforward. Reconciling the net rate you agreed at dispatch against the invoice that arrives 45 days later, line by line, is a document extraction and exception workflow, and it is where operators recover real margin.
Then the items people forget to price: corporate travel feeds into Concur or Deem, each with its own certification and mapping work; native chauffeur applications for both mobile platforms instead of a mobile web application; the card handling decision, since tokenising through Authorize.net or Stripe keeps you out of scope in a way storing cards does not; and migrating more than three years of reservation history with intact rate lineage, which is regularly three to four weeks on its own.
What keeps the number down
Model the rate cards first and consolidate them. Most operators discover during discovery that twenty two agreements are really four base cards with overrides, and that consolidation removes weeks of rule building and years of maintenance.
Ship the rate engine and dispatch before anything else, then fund billing and settlement out of what they recover. Nobody should attempt a single launch of reservations, dispatch, settlement and billing in this business.
Use a mobile web chauffeur application in phase one. Native applications are better and they are not the difference between a working dispatch board and a broken one. Add them once the assignment model has settled.
Migrate open and recent reservations only. Historic bookings can be loaded afterwards as read only, since no quote is recomputed from them.
Tokenise payments through your existing gateway rather than storing cards. It is the cheapest compliance decision available in this category and it stays cheap forever.
A worked example that adds up
An operator with 45 vehicles in one metro, about 2,200 rides a month, 22 negotiated corporate rate cards that currently live in Excel, farming out roughly 15 percent of volume, currently on Limo Anywhere.
- Discovery, with one real corporate agreement modelled end to end before estimating: $9,000
- Versioned, effective dated rate engine with per account overrides and a replay suite over 60 historical rides: $28,000
- Dispatch board with chauffeur qualifications, permit coverage, hours, vehicle attributes and assignment proposals: $26,000
- Flight tracking with automatic run time shift, chauffeur update and client notification: $8,000
- Chauffeur application as mobile web, with run acceptance, status and timestamps: $14,000
- Migration of reservations, clients and vehicles from Limo Anywhere with rate replay validation: $12,000
- Payment tokenisation through the existing gateway: $7,000
- Testing, two weeks of parallel board running and cutover: $11,000
That totals $115,000, inside the first release band and near its top because of the rate card count and the migration. An operator with one published rate card and no farm out lands nearer $68,000 on the same functional scope.
If that operator later adds affiliate settlement with invoice reconciliation, corporate billing with account hierarchies, the travel manager portal and a voice booking agent, expect a further $70,000 to $160,000, taking the platform to roughly $185,000 to $275,000 in total.
How the spend phases
Discovery runs two weeks and is around 8 percent of the first release. Its only real output is your rate cards written down as rules with effective dates, plus the dispatch constraints that currently live in your best dispatcher's head. If a developer wants to start building before that exists, they have not done this before.
Weeks two to eight are the rate engine and the dispatch board, roughly 47 percent of the first release. These two together are the product. Everything after them is plumbing on top.
Weeks eight to thirteen are flight tracking, the chauffeur application, tokenisation and migration, about 35 percent. The migration overlaps deliberately, because the rate replay test needs real historical rides to run against.
The last two to three weeks are parallel running and cutover, about 10 percent. Run both boards side by side with reservations mirrored for two to three weeks and move one shift at a time. A dark weekend cutover with 84 runs on a Monday board is how operators lose corporate accounts.
The ongoing costs nobody quotes
Flight data is a commercial feed. Whether you use FlightAware, Cirium or another provider, it is priced per query or by subscription tier, it scales with your airport volume, and it is a line item to confirm with the vendor before you budget rather than after.
Telephony and language model usage bill per call once the voice booking agent is live, and text messaging in the United States requires application to person registration with the carriers before volume sending behaves properly.
Infrastructure for a system of this shape runs $250 to $800 a month in our delivery experience, driven by reservation history, documents and call recordings rather than compute.
Credential and certificate data needs upkeep. Chauffeur licences, medical cards, airport permits and affiliate insurance certificates all expire, and the system will chase them only if somebody keeps the underlying records honest.
Support and enhancement runs 12 to 18 percent of build cost annually. Add a rate card maintenance rhythm, because every renegotiated corporate agreement is a new card version plus a replay test, and that is the routine that keeps the engine trustworthy.
Comparing a build against your current renewal
Take your annual platform cost, counting every seat and every module you pay for separately. In this category that number is genuinely small, which is why it is the wrong place to look for the case.
Now price the manual work. Count the hours your controller spends each month rebuilding corporate invoices in a spreadsheet and reconciling them in QuickBooks. Count the hours your affiliate manager spends comparing inbound invoices against what was agreed, or the money waved through because comparing them takes too long. Count what your after hours answering service costs and how many of those calls became reservations.
Then price the two leaks nobody records. Quote drift, which you can measure this week by having two reservationists quote the same ten runs for your three largest accounts and comparing the numbers. And unauthorised charges on affiliate settlement, which you can measure by pulling one month of farm out invoices and checking each line against the agreed net. Both exercises take a day and both produce a number you can defend in a partners' meeting.
Set the total against the build, and remember the shape of each. A subscription is level and rises with seats. A build is heavy in year one and light afterwards, and it carries execution risk a subscription does not.
When buying beats building
If you run one city, under about 800 rides a month, one published rate card and only occasional farm out, buy. Limo Anywhere or Moovs will beat anything custom on total cost, and the money belongs in chauffeur retention, which is the actual constraint on most operators at that size. Do not build because you dislike the interface.
The same holds at higher volume if your commercial model is simple. An operator doing 1,600 retail airport runs a month on one rate card is well served by a product. Ride count alone is not the trigger.
Build when these stack up: you are past roughly 1,500 rides a month; you maintain more than 15 negotiated corporate rate cards and they live outside the software; affiliate settlement is a monthly manual project; your controller spends more than 30 hours a month on invoicing; you have lost a corporate account over billing accuracy or on time reporting. And the one that decides it, whether your competitive advantage can be expressed inside the platform at all. When your differentiator has to live in Excel because the software cannot hold it, the software has become a ceiling, and that is a structural reason to build rather than a preference.

Why does the rate engine cost so much on its own?
Because it is not a price table. Each corporate agreement is a set of rules with effective dates, layered as overrides on a base card, and the expensive clauses are the ones with an exception in them: a three hour minimum unless the run is an airport flat, a wait time grace that varies by vehicle class, a holiday multiplier that does not stack with a negotiated discount.
On top of that you need a replay suite, meaning 60 real historical rides priced against a new card version before it goes live. That is what stops you discovering a mispriced minimum from your largest account rather than from your own tests, and it was $28,000 in the worked example.
Can we build only the rate engine to start with?
Yes, and for many operators it is the right first move. A single quoting service that your phone team, web booker and any future portal all call runs $28,000 to $50,000 over six to nine weeks, and it ends quote drift between reservationists.
It is also the prerequisite for everything else. A voice booking agent without a real rate engine behind it is a chatbot that quotes wrong, which is worse than voicemail because it creates a promise you then have to break.
Will it connect to GNET and our affiliate network?
Yes, and it is one of the higher value integrations here, though the value is not in moving the reservation, which the network already does. It is in capturing the agreed net rate at dispatch and reconciling it against the invoice that arrives 45 days later.
The reconciliation reads each inbound invoice, matches lines to reservations and shows your affiliate manager only the exceptions, so unauthorised wait time and stop charges get disputed rather than waved through. That work sits in the full platform band because it depends on the reservation record being settled first.
What does migrating our reservation history add to the budget?
In the worked example it was $12,000, and the driver is not row count but rate lineage. Reservation, client and vehicle data comes out of an existing platform flat, meaning the logic that produced each historical fare does not come with it.
Rebuilding that lineage from your rate agreements is what lets you replay historical rides against the new engine and prove the numbers match. Skip it and you have imported data you cannot audit. Beyond three years of history, budget three to four weeks for this alone.
What is the cheapest credible version of this system?
Around $60,000 for an operator in one city, with one or two rate cards, no farm out, a mobile web chauffeur application and only recent reservations migrated. That buys the versioned rate engine with a replay suite, a dispatch board that understands qualifications and permits, flight tracking and payment tokenisation.
Be sceptical of a quote below about $45,000 for that scope. A drag and drop schedule grid with a price list attached is cheap to build and it is not dispatch, and you will discover the difference the first week your best dispatcher takes leave.

How hard is it to move my client and appointment data out of Mindbody or Acuity?
Both platforms export clients and appointment history as CSV files, so the core migration is routine, typically 1 to 2 weeks of cleanup, field mapping, and import testing. The genuinely hard parts are stored payment cards, which cannot be exported directly and need a PCI-compliant token transfer through your payment processor, and future recurring bookings, which usually get rebuilt by script. Schedule the cutover for your slowest week and run both systems in parallel for a few days.

Who owns the code when an agency builds my software?
You should, completely, through a written intellectual property assignment that transfers everything on final payment; without that clause, copyright stays with whoever wrote the code by default. Insist that the repository lives in your own GitHub organization from day one and that hosting, domains, and third-party accounts are registered to you. Also check for licenses to the agency's proprietary frameworks buried in the contract, because those can make switching vendors practically impossible even when you own your own code.
